What is Microsoft Money Plus Sunset?
Microsoft Money Plus Sunset is a personal finance management software designed to help users manage their home budget workflow efficiently. It offers a range of features that enable users to track their income and expenses, create budgets, and set financial goals. The program is available as a portable/desktop variant, making it easy to use on different devices. FAQ
Is Microsoft Money Plus Sunset Free?
Yes, Microsoft Money Plus Sunset is free to download and use. However, it is no longer supported by Microsoft and may not receive updates or security patches.
